排序
Python中1 and 2 or 3與三目運算符:有何區別和最佳實踐?
python中的邏輯運算符與條件表達式:差異與最佳實踐 Python編程中,邏輯運算符(例如and和or)以及條件表達式(也稱三元運算符)都用于條件判斷,但用法和功能存在差異。本文將深入探討1 and 2 ...
不同數據庫系統添加列的語法有什么區別
不同數據庫系統添加列的語法為:MySQL:ALTER TABLE table_name ADD column_name data_type;PostgreSQL:ALTER TABLE table_name ADD COLUMN column_name data_type;Oracle:ALTER TABLE table_...
Python中如何自定義迭代器?
在python中自定義迭代器需要實現兩個方法:1)__iter__方法,返回迭代器對象本身;2)__next__方法,定義迭代邏輯,返回下一個值或拋出stopiteration異常表示迭代結束。 在Python中自定義迭代器...
vscode 可以編譯 latex 嗎
VS Code 可以編譯 LaTeX,但它是一個文本編輯器,不是專業 LaTeX IDE,在代碼補全、錯誤提示等方面不如專業編輯器。VS Code 需要借助 LaTeX 編譯器(如 pdflatex)才能編譯 LaTeX;安裝 LaTeX W...
seo和sem各是什么意思
SEO和SEM是兩種不同的數字營銷策略,用于提高網站或產品的在線知名度。SEO(搜索引擎優化)通過自然結果獲得排名,旨在提高網站在搜索引擎結果頁面(SERP)上的排名,而SEM(搜索引擎營銷)通過...
mysql 能處理大數據嗎
MySQL 可以處理大數據,但需要技巧和策略。分庫分表是關鍵,將大數據庫或大表拆分成較小的單位。應用邏輯需要調整以正確訪問數據,可以通過一致性哈?;驍祿齑韥韺崿F路由。分庫分表后,事務...
Python網絡編程基礎入門 Python網絡通信關鍵技術點
學python網絡編程的關鍵在于理解網絡通信的基本邏輯和常用方法。要讓兩個程序通過網絡“說話”,首先要掌握socket通信,它是python網絡編程的基礎。服務端需監聽ip和端口,客戶端連接后即可傳輸...
centos重啟命令有哪些
CentOS 重啟命令不止于 reboot,還有 shutdown 命令提供豐富的功能,可控制關機和重啟,包括指定重啟時間。系統啟動流程涉及 BIOS/UEFI、GRUB、內核和服務啟動,理解此過程有助于理解重啟命令機...
pip install sklearn 和 pip install scikit-learn 有何區別?會自動安裝依賴包嗎?
pip install sklearn 和 pip install scikit-learn 的差異及依賴包安裝 許多開發者在安裝 scikit-learn 庫時,常常會混淆 pip install sklearn 和 pip install scikit-learn 這兩個命令。 實際...
PHP中session和cookie的區別?
session和cookie在php中的主要區別是存儲位置和安全性:session數據存儲在服務器端,更安全;cookie數據存儲在客戶端,易被篡改。具體應用中,session用于存儲敏感信息,如用戶登錄狀態和購物車...
laravel和thinkphp的區別
Laravel 和 ThinkPHP 都是流行的 PHP 框架,在開發中各有優缺點。本文將深入比較這兩者,重點介紹它們的架構、特性和性能差異,以幫助開發者根據其特定項目需求做出明智的選擇。 laravel 和 thi...